Output 88d13f4aba80a7cd927bdf65ce1257c9e9ba93e7bafcb6febd2dcfd7ea63f529:1

value
2736381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d714944cc9ef90acb714e39848fdf3860314aa39 OP_EQUAL
address
3MJFrfLsbQ2czEzxWY9zSzWnVC3DpxVawS
transaction
88d13f4aba80a7cd927bdf65ce1257c9e9ba93e7bafcb6febd2dcfd7ea63f529
confirmations
300692
spent
true